5/31/2026The Ecological Engineering Master’s program at TU Munich trains students to resolve conflicts and competition over land and resources globally, with an interdisciplinary approach spanning biology, ecology, physical geography, land use sciences, environmental planning, management, and engineering. Graduates learn ecosystem management tools and sustainable strategies, acquiring expertise to support decision-making in administration, politics, and policy—well prepared for scientific work and leadership roles in environmental sectors.

General Requirement: German proficiency: DSD II B2 or higher, DSH-2, Telc Deutsch C1 Hochschule, TestDaF (TDN4 in all sections), Goethe C2, or ÖSD C2. No English proof required.

Degree certificate/diploma, subject and grade transcript, transcript of records, proof of German language proficiency, complete CV, letter of motivation (optional), passport; uni-assist VPD for non-EU qualification. Additional documents may be required based on background.
